Definition

A form of ocular misalignment characterized by an excessive convergence of the visual axes, resulting in a cross-eye appearance. An example of this condition occurs when paralysis of the lateral rectus muscle causes an abnormal inward deviation of one eye on attempted gaze.

Annotation
do not confuse with EXOTROPIA, eye turning outward
nepleť s EXOTROPIÍ, kdy se oko točí ven
